The spawn can take any shape and are very resilient. WebR'lyeh is an Otherworld in Arkham Horror Second Edition. R'lyeh first appeared in the story The Call of Cthulhu (H.P. Lovecraft, 1926). R'lyeh is a sunken city located near 47° 9' S, 126° 43' W in the southern Pacific (though others place it near Ponape, or even off the coast of Massachusetts).
